Olive One Click Demo Import <= 1.1.2 - Authenticated (Administrator+) Arbitrary File Upload in olive_one_click_demo_import_save_file

<= 1.1.2CVE-2023-29102Vulnerability Overview
The Olive One Click Demo Import pl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to arbitrary file uploads due to missing file type validation in the olive_one_click_demo_import_save_file function in versions up to, and including, 1.1.2. This makes it possible for authenticated attackers, with administrator-level privileges and above, to upload arbitrary files on the affected site's server which may make remote code execution possible.

REMEDIATION: No known patch available. Please review the vulnerability's details in depth and employ mitigations based on your organization's risk tolerance. It may be best to uninstall the affected software and find a replacement. --- IDENTIFIER: CWE-434 (Unrestricted Upload of File with Dangerous Type) The product allows the upload or transfer of dangerous file types that are automatically processed within its environment.
